Variables Influencing Drywall Expenses



When it concerns drywall prices, a number of crucial aspects play a considerable duty in establishing the last rate.

Initially, the size of your job straight affects the cost; larger locations call for more products and labor, bring about higher costs.

Next, the kind of drywall you pick can influence rates. For instance, basic drywall is typically less costly than specialty options like moisture-resistant or fire-rated drywall.

Labor expenses additionally differ based on your location and the complexity of the setup. If your job includes detailed designs or requires extra preparation, you can anticipate to pay even more. Additionally, if you're collaborating with an experienced specialist, their knowledge may come at a premium but might conserve you cash over time with high quality work.

Do not ignore potential expenses prices, such as permits or disposal fees, which can add to your total expenses. Ultimately, market conditions, including material accessibility and need, can fluctuate and impact rates. By keeping these factors in mind and reviewing your particular needs with professionals, you'll gain a more clear understanding of what to anticipate regarding drywall expenses.

Common Pricing Structures



Understanding exactly how drywall pricing is structured can aid you spending plan successfully for your project. Most drywall specialists charge based on the square video of the location to be covered. You'll generally find costs varying from $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ot, relying on elements like worldly quality and labor proficiency.



Some specialists might likewise offer a per-sheet price, which generally drops between $10 and $15 per drywall sheet (4x8 feet). If you're working with a bigger job, you might locate that contractors are open to working out bulk price cuts.

In addition to typical pricing, watch out for pricing variations based on the task's complexity. As an example, if your wall surfaces call for elaborate layouts or you require to set up drywall in hard-to-reach locations, expect to pay a costs.

It's also worth thinking about whether the quote includes completing, such as taping, mudding, and sanding, as this can considerably affect the general cost.
